Abstract
GROWTH of some facultatively anaerobic micro-organisms under anaerobic rather than aerobic conditions leads to an impaired synthesis of hæm compounds1–3. This is accompanied by a large accumulation of coproporphyrin in cultures of Bacillus cereus1 and by a diminished synthesis of catalase in cells of Saccharomyces cerevisiae4. Previous work in this laboratory has revealed that Staphylococcus epidermidis also exhibits an impaired hæm synthesis during anaerobic growth, which results in an inability to reduce nitrate under these conditions5,6. Results reported in this communication indicate that the accumulation of coproporphyrin and the decreased catalase synthesis which occur during anaerobic growth of one strain, of S. epidermidis are markedly affected by the addition of hæmin to the growth medium.
